1. No Smoking (2007)

John Abraham portrayed the role of a chain smoker in this thriller. His characters soon stumble upon a mysterious organisation that claims to cure such addictions and soon his life takes a drastic turn. Directed by Anurag Kashyap, the film has gained a cult classic status.

2. Batla House (2019)

The film is a retelling of the ‘Batla House Encounter Case’ that happened in the year 2008. John played the role of a cop named Sanjeev Kumar Yadav, who played a very important role in the entire encounter.

3. Shootout at Wadala (2013)

John Abraham played the role of a notorious gangster named Manya Surve in this Sanjay Gupta directorial. The film was inspired by the first-ever registered encounter by the police of Mumbai in the year 1982.

4. New York (2009)

Directed by Kabir Khan, New York was a story of three close friends and how their life changed after the incident of 9/11 in the United States. This was the film that shed light in his acting range for which he gained immense recognition.

5. Madras Cafe (2013)

This film is considered to be one of the best political thrillers yet. The actor was seen in this film as a RAW officer. The film was based on the Sri Lankan civil war in the late 1980’s and early 1990’s.
